REI to open new store in Tallahassee on November 11

REI Co-op is kicking off a three-day celebration of outdoor brands, nonprofit partners, and afternoon social as it opens its new Tallahassee store on November 11.

The new 22,000-square-foot store, located at 1415 Timberlane Road in Market Square and just off I-10 and Thomasville Road, offers a diverse selection of high-quality outdoor gear and apparel for camping, hiking, cycling, running, fitness, climbing, and more.

A specialty bike shop is staffed with certified mechanics to tune or repair equipment.

Chelsea Vensel, REI store manager, said that the Tallahassee team is the first store in the Panhandle and seventh in the state.

“Whether someone is interested in learning a new activity or a well-seasoned adventurer, we aspire to be at the center of people’s active lifestyles and look forward to supporting the local outdoor community,” she said.

Doors will open at 9 a.m. on Friday and Saturday, as well as 11 a.m. on Sunday during the festivities. Each day, giveaways will be available while supplies last.

Every afternoon from 1 to 5 p.m., an outdoor social is scheduled with music, nonprofits, and outdoor brands such as Altra, Black Diamond, Brooks Running, Cascade Designs, ENO, Gerber, Küat, NEMO, Nikwax, Oboz Footwear, Osprey, PROBAR, Sea to Summit, Snow Peak, and Subaru.

REI is the country’s largest consumer co-op, with 21.5 million lifetime members.

Anyone is welcome to shop at REI and tap into the company’s resources in support of an active lifestyle, but members enjoy a range of benefits.

The Tallahassee-Thomasville DMA has about 13,000 members, and Florida has over 483,000.

The new store joins six others in the state: Boca Raton (opened in 2020), Gainesville (opened in 2020), Jacksonville (opened in 2013), Palm Beach Gardens (opened in 2022), Tampa (opened in 2021), and Winter Park (opened 2017).
